How it works

Three published 1RM formulas: Epley (1985, weight × (1 + reps/30)), Brzycki (1993, weight / (1.0278 - 0.0278 × reps)), Lombardi (1989, weight × reps^0.10). Each over-estimates at high reps. Average all three for a safer working number.

How accurate are 1RM estimates?

Within ±5% if you're truly grinding the last rep at RPE 9–10. Above 8 reps the error widens to ±10%, so do your AMRAPs at 3-6 reps for the best signal.

Should I program off 1RM or e1RM?

Most experienced lifters program off estimated 1RM (e1RM) updated weekly. Ascend tracks this automatically as you log sets.

Do these formulas work for women?

Yes. The formulas are sex-agnostic; only the absolute load changes.
